Transaction 6066624e255ca26fabf21d2c1b9cb830ab4e3c13bb00d214f8da5c715b590dc9
1 Input
1 Output
-
6066624e255ca26fabf21d2c1b9cb830ab4e3c13bb00d214f8da5c715b590dc9:0
- value
- 2120695
- script pubkey
- OP_0 OP_PUSHBYTES_20 90e5237e54d6bddf2e2dba1eebe0d97b7a0ba35e
- address
- bc1qjrjjxlj5667a7t3dhg0whcxe0daqhg67yq7xls